Dex Media, Inc. and Qwest Sign New 50-Month Billing and Collection Agreement
DENVER, Aug. 31 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- Dex Media, Inc. announced today that it has signed a 50-month contract for billing and collection services with Qwest Communications International Inc. , effective November 1, 2004. Under the terms of the market-based agreement, Qwest will continue to provide billing and collection services for approximately 45 percent of Dex advertiser accounts across its 14-state region.

"This agreement extends our current billing and collection relationship with Qwest," said Bob Neumeister, chief financial officer for Dex Media. "We are pleased to have reached the agreement well in advance of the expiration of our existing contract."
About Dex Media, Inc.
Dex Media, Inc. provides local and national advertisers with industry-leading directory and Internet solutions. As the exclusive publisher of the official White and Yellow Pages directories for Qwest Communications, Dex Media publishes 259 directories in 14 western and Midwestern states. In 2003, Dex Media printed and distributed 43 million print directories and CD-ROMs and served more than 400,000 local and 4,000 national advertiser accounts. Dex Media's leading Internet-based directory, DexOnline.com, is the most used Internet Yellow Pages in the states Dex Media serves, according to market research firm comScore.
